Looking at some forum posts here many were recommending 19GA CR DSAK – but also noted that it was more expensive. I contacted Ryerson in Richmond, VA and got a quote on the CR DSAK. I'd never priced bulk sheet metal so I had no idea, but it’s not something they stock so I asked them what CR steel sheets they do stock. They stock CS-B CR, but only in 18 & 20GA. For a quantity of seven 48x120 sheets, the 18GA is about 40% less and the 20GA is about 55% less cost. So the questions are: Is the CS-B CR an acceptable steel for fabricating a body that’s basically covering a rigid frame structure? For a novice should I go with 20GA or 18GA Is seven sheets enough or am I kidding myself? If the body were a 163x36x38 box without a bottom, and the sheets are 48x120 - I'm thinking that 6 sheets would probably be plenty given that the Jag grill replaces the front of the box and the rear will taper to a point. But given this is a new skill for me, I'd get an extra sheet so a total of seven sheets. Would appreciate any input Thanks
Finding that 19 gauge AKDQ steel is not easy. Because I know better and found out the hard way I’d now much sooner spend several hours hunting the right steel down than days being frustrated fighting harder steel. It also depends on how much and what your doing with the steel.
Last I knew Dave Havlir (House of Fabrication) in Ashland Va had 19ga - he is a hambr and advertises in the 'parts' forum and make some very nice headers, shock mounts. Having said that I would go with 18 ga because you will go thru sheets like crazy, with 18ga you can get a few sheets at a time and they're easy to get. In reality you will probably waste 2 pcs for every one that you keep so if you think you need 6 then it'll take 18 to get there. its not like you'll be doing nothing but floors, when you get to wheeling compound curves a sheet of metal becomes scrap is short order. I am probably going to get a lot of flak for this but I would say 18 gauge is the way to go. It’s much harder to shape but it’s much more rigid. I am including a couple os samples, the first was some coupe quarter panels I fabricated last year, they were done out of 19 gauge and turned out to be too flimsy. The second is of a 30 cab panel I have been fabricating. The thicker steel means I can butt weld the joins without the worry of distortion or blow through.

Go with the 18 ga cr. The advantage of the 19 ga is the fact that its annealed which makes it softer and easier to form. You said you weren't doing much shaping with it so it should be fine and the slightly heavier thickness will make it easier to weld as well. As a caution though, large flat areas tend to warp badly when the heat from welding is applied.
I have extensive experieince with 18, 19 and 20 ga steel, by the way you should be buying any guage in cold rolled. It has a consistant thickness. Also, You will not see an advantage froming shapes with AK steel on any thickness, (stands for aluminum killed) so don't mess with trying to find . The auto makers used it to create more elasticity in stamped complex panels. Here is my take. 18 gauge- available anywhere. Good for braces, small shaped pieces- easy to bend in a brake. Not a good metal for shaping large panels. Your going to get frustrated with its ability to be effectively formed when you attempt complex shapes. Hard to hand form without a great deal of effort. 19 gauge- Hard to find from small metal suppliers.Best overall for metal shaping. Good elasticity, much easier to hand form shapes. Great for hammer forming, wheeling and planishing. 20 guage- too thin for shaping, by the time you get a shape formed you will have thin spots in the form. Will oil can easily. Not recommended.

This is a good thread. Ive always seen aluminum killed referred to as AKDQ for aluminum killed draw quality. AK STEEL is a steel manufacturer that supplies automotive stamping plants among other things. Just trying to clarify if someone is searching for a specific steel. Worked in a stamping plant for years, saw a lot of steel specs and manufacturers. Same spec, same manufacturer, would run great, next pallet of blanks, draw die issues, splits etc. It can be a real temperamental bitch. Loved the work, environment was terrible.
31 Vickie makes a great point. Doner panels are a great way to do it if you don't have a bunch of equipment. I have 18, 19 and 20 gage. I use them all and they all have there place. The akdq (aluminum killed drawing quality) isn't really worth the trouble. I have it in 19ga. and the 20ga. Cold rolled is stronger and works better for patching. If you do get new steel 20ga seems to match the thickness of most of the older panels I work with. I used some drawing quality 19ga in a 32 ford fender patch recently and I couldn't run it through the e-wheel because it was much softer. I made another patch from 20ga cr. Perfect.....

Junk yard late model stuff can sometimes be used....like the rear corners off of a van. Lots of pre-shaped parts hiding in all those junk bodies!
The “new” body panels in bone yards are thin, hard, and metallurgically difficult- just not a whole lot of fun. There’s the over use of vibration phucky stuff and spot welds that eat drill bits but Yes there’s shapes to use if you want them bad enough.
